About this map

Rico serves as the focal point of this mining-district survey, situated along the Dolores River at the base of Expectation Mountain. The landscape is heavily marked by the region's industrial heritage, with an extensive network of workings including the Enterprise Mine, Nora Lily Mine, and the Union Carbonate Mine dotting the slopes of Newman Hill and Sandstone Mountain. Transportation through this steep terrain is defined by an old railroad grade following the river and an aerial tram used for moving ore from high-altitude sites like the Sunflower Mine.
